Simplified Explanation: The patent application describes a vehicle equipped with sensors to gather information about objects around it. A sensor fusion device processes this information to create and manage a track of the target object.

Original Abstract Submitted
A vehicle includes a sensing device including one or more sensors configured to obtain information on a target object present around the vehicle. The vehicle also includes a sensor information fusion device including a processor configured to generate or maintain a sensor fusion track using the information on the target object provided by the sensing device. The processor is configured to generate one or more tracks using the information on the target object provided by the one or more sensors. The processor is also configured to determine a similarity between the generated one or more tracks and generate the sensor fusion track. The processor is further configured to manage the generated sensor fusion track.
